1000mph Bloodhound SSC successfully completes first test

Bloodhound will next be driven to more than 600mph in 2018; 1000mph attempt is due in 2020

27 Oct 2017 | 3281 Views | By Steve Cropley, Autocar UK

The Bloodhound SSC, Britain’s 1000mph world land speed record challenger, has successfully been driven to more than 200mph at Newquay Airport as the initial part of its first phase of testing.
